CHARLOTTE, N.C. —Luis Suárez still has a knack for big plays.

The 37-year-old Suárez, Uruguay’s career scoring leader, tied the score two minutes into second-half stoppage time, and Uruguay beat Canada 4-3 on penalty kicks after a 2–2 draw on Saturday night to finish third in the Copa America.
